88 and 93 isnt an enormous difference. yes it will make a difference, but its not like a 115 waist... 93 will give you good flotation in some powder, like 8 inches (maybe more?), but i wouldnt ski in like waiste deep pow in them
 
Also waist width is not the only thing to consider. tip and tail width, rocker and where it is mountd will affect the float.
